What is the difference between traditional model of medicine and a more contemporary medicine.?

Traditional medicine vs Modern medicine

Traditional medicine

- Focused on the use of natural remedies, such as herbs and plants.

- Treatment based on the belief that the body is a self-healing organism and that illness is caused by an imbalance of the body's humours.

- Treatments often involves lifestyle changes, such as diet and exercise.

- Emphasis on holistic approach to healthcare.

Contemporary Medicine

- Based on the scientific method, which involves testing and experimentation.

- Focus on the use of evidence-based treatments, such as drugs and surgery.

- Treats the symptoms of an illness rather than the underlying cause.

- Uses technology and specialised diagnostic tools for diagnosis and treatment.

- Emphasis on specialisation and scientific research.

Key Differences:

- Traditional medicine relies on natural remedies, while contemporary medicine relies on evidence-based treatments.

- Traditional medicine focuses on holistic healthcare, while contemporary medicine focuses on treating symptoms.

- Traditional medicine has been practiced for thousands of years, while contemporary medicine is constantly evolving.

- Both traditional and contemporary medicine can be effective in treating certain conditions, and it's important to consult with a healthcare provider to determine the best course of treatment.
